Output fd3375abe243179b8d454c4af84a1cbec7ea6c1eb9b666103df9e6c91a6e5d2a:0

value
2640264
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f766565c4ffc989f4649e757d690402a8eb2c781 OP_EQUAL
address
MWTHjLRm2SbiRtUcSzoUat8SEwzu7ayUe3
transaction
fd3375abe243179b8d454c4af84a1cbec7ea6c1eb9b666103df9e6c91a6e5d2a
spent
true